[12.04 Xorg, xserver 1.11.3] Dual monitor, after entering password, mouse pointer stuck on LHS of screen, no desktop.
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
X.Org X server |
Fix Released
|
High
|
|||
xorg-server (Ubuntu) |
Fix Released
|
High
|
Unassigned | ||
Precise |
Fix Released
|
High
|
Timo Aaltonen |
Bug Description
[IMPACT]
infinite loop in the server in certain situations
[TESTCASE]
- create a device with REL_HWHEEL and ABS_X and ABS_Y. evdev 2.7.0 will set
that up as device with 1 relative axis
- move pointer to VGA1
- xrandr --output VGA1 --off
[Regression Potential]
the fix was posted on Apr 27th, and was included in upstream 1.12.2 bugfix release on May 29th, so there should be little regression potential
--
Upgraded 1/24 (11:00 AM Central), reboot, and after entering user password I can see the splash screen and the mouse pointer stuck to the left hand side of the right monitor, there is no pointer on the left monitor.... Looking into xorg log files I see several BUG: being reported.
[ 20.436] BUG: triggered 'if (dev->valuator-
BUG: ../../dix/
[ 20.436]
Backtrace:
[ 20.436] 0: /usr/bin/X (xorg_backtrace
[ 20.436] 1: /usr/bin/X (0x7f0cc952f000
[ 20.436] 2: /usr/bin/X (0x7f0cc952f000
[ 20.436] 3: /usr/bin/X (GetPointerEven
[ 20.436] 4: /usr/bin/X (0x7f0cc952f000
[ 20.436] 5: /usr/bin/X (miPointerWarpC
[ 20.436] 6: /usr/bin/X (0x7f0cc952f000
[ 20.436] 7: /usr/bin/X (0x7f0cc952f000
[ 20.436] 8: /usr/bin/X (0x7f0cc952f000
[ 20.437] 9: /usr/bin/X (0x7f0cc952f000
[ 20.437] 10: /usr/bin/X (RRPointerScree
[ 20.437] 11: /usr/bin/X (RRTellChanged+
[ 20.437] 12: /usr/bin/X (RRCrtcSet+0x353) [0x7f0cc9625703]
[ 20.437] 13: /usr/bin/X (ProcRRSetCrtcC
[ 20.437] 14: /usr/bin/X (0x7f0cc952f000
[ 20.437] 15: /usr/bin/X (0x7f0cc952f000
[ 20.437] 16: /lib/x86_
[ 20.437] 17: /usr/bin/X (0x7f0cc952f000
[ 20.437] BUG: triggered 'if (dev->valuator-
BUG: ../../dix/
ProblemType: Bug
DistroRelease: Ubuntu 12.04
Package: xorg (not installed)
ProcVersionSign
Uname: Linux 3.2.0-10-generic x86_64
ApportVersion: 1.91-0ubuntu1
Architecture: amd64
CompizPlugins: [core,bailer,
Date: Tue Jan 24 15:43:56 2012
DistUpgraded: Log time: 2012-01-18 18:59:37.896423
DistroCodename: precise
DistroVariant: ubuntu
EcryptfsInUse: Yes
ExtraDebuggingI
GraphicsCard:
Intel Corporation Core Processor Integrated Graphics Controller [8086:0042] (rev 18) (prog-if 00 [VGA controller])
Subsystem: Intel Corporation Device [8086:4d54]
InstallationMedia: Ubuntu 11.10 "Oneiric Ocelot" - Release amd64 (20111012)
MachineType: Intel Corp. Intel(R) UDK2010 firmware developer platform
ProcEnviron:
PATH=(custom, user)
LANG=en_US.UTF-8
SHELL=/bin/bash
ProcKernelCmdLine: BOOT_IMAGE=
SourcePackage: xorg
UpgradeStatus: Upgraded to precise on 2012-01-19 (5 days ago)
dmi.bios.date: 01/01/2011
dmi.bios.vendor: Intel Corp.
dmi.bios.version: SDV.TM.B6 Release Build (CSM)
dmi.chassis.
dmi.chassis.type: 3
dmi.chassis.vendor: Chassis Manufacturer
dmi.chassis.
dmi.modalias: dmi:bvnIntelCor
dmi.product.name: Intel(R) UDK2010 firmware developer platform
dmi.product.
dmi.sys.vendor: Intel Corp.
version.compiz: compiz 1:0.9.6+
version.ia32-libs: ia32-libs N/A
version.libdrm2: libdrm2 2.4.30-1ubuntu1
version.
version.
version.
version.
version.
version.
version.
version.
summary: |
- [12.04 Xorg] Dual monitor, after entering passoword, mouse pointer stuck + [12.04 Xorg] Dual monitor, after entering password, mouse pointer stuck on LHS of screen, no desktop. |
description: | updated |
summary: |
- [12.04 Xorg] Dual monitor, after entering password, mouse pointer stuck - on LHS of screen, no desktop. + [12.04 Xorg, xserver 1.11.3] Dual monitor, after entering password, + mouse pointer stuck on LHS of screen, no desktop. |
affects: | xorg (Ubuntu) → xorg-server (Ubuntu) |
Changed in xorg-server (Ubuntu): | |
assignee: | Robert Hooker (sarvatt) → Timo Aaltonen (tjaalton) |
status: | Incomplete → In Progress |
tags: | added: dual-head |
tags: | added: mouse-pointer |
Changed in xserver-xorg-video-intel (Ubuntu): | |
assignee: | Robert Hooker (sarvatt) → Canonical X.org (canonical-x) |
Changed in evdev: | |
importance: | Unknown → Critical |
status: | Unknown → Fix Released |
affects: | xserver-xorg-video-intel (Ubuntu) → xserver-xorg-input-evdev (Ubuntu) |
affects: | xserver-xorg-input-evdev (Ubuntu) → xorg-server (Ubuntu) |
Changed in xorg-server (Ubuntu): | |
status: | Confirmed → In Progress |
affects: | xserver-xorg-video-intel (Arch Linux) → xserver-xorg-video-intel (Ubuntu) |
Changed in xserver-xorg-video-intel (Ubuntu): | |
status: | New → Confirmed |
no longer affects: | xserver-xorg-video-intel (Ubuntu) |
Changed in xorg-server: | |
importance: | Unknown → High |
status: | Unknown → Fix Released |
Changed in xorg-server (Ubuntu Precise): | |
assignee: | Canonical X.org (canonical-x) → Timo Aaltonen (tjaalton) |
status: | Fix Committed → In Progress |
tags: |
added: verification-done removed: verification-needed |
Looks like you're hitting /bugs.freedeskt op.org/ show_bug. cgi?id= 44655
https:/
which is fixed in xf86-input-evdev git by cgit.freedeskto p.org/xorg/ driver/ xf86-input- evdev/commit/ ?id=5c5b2c8db85 1df7921cedd8882 22a6630a007fd8
http://